获取连接数据库的客户端名称 和 IP地址。
select
a.session_id AS 会话ID
,a.login_time AS 登录时间
,a.host_name AS 客户端名称
,a.original_login_name 用户名
,b.connect_time AS 连接时间
,b.client_net_address AS 客户端IP地址
,b.client_tcp_port AS 客户端连接端口
,last_read AS 后一次读取时间
,last_write AS 后一次写入时间
from Sys.dm_exec_Sessions a
join sys.dm_exec_connections b on a.Session_id=b.Session_id
where a.session_id=@@spid
执行结果:
很少用到系统表,突然想把这些写进日志里。
特记录。